Once you have decided, you can apply online and fulfil the KYC norms effortlessly, thanks to VKYC (Video Know Your Customer) for an Xpress Car Loan verification process.
The VKYC process is simple and primarily involves only verifying a PAN card.
For PAN Card verification, you will be asked by the official to display your PAN Card in front of the camera. This way, a clear image of the card is captured to verify against your PAN details obtained from the database of an issuing authority like DigiLocker. You explicitly need to display your original PAN Card and not a printed copy of your e-PAN Card. If you have provided your e-PAN to the loan provider, ensure it is signed beforehand.
